import { render, screen } from '@testing-library/react';
|
|
import user from '@testing-library/user-event';
|
|
import { Validator } from 'fluentvalidation-ts';
|
|
import React from 'react';
|
|
import { SubmitHandler, useForm } from 'react-hook-form';
|
|
import { fluentValidationResolver } from '../fluentvalidation-ts';
|
|
|
|
type FormData = {
|
|
username: string;
|
|
password: string;
|
|
};
|
|
|
|
class FormDataValidator extends Validator<FormData> {
|
|
constructor() {
|
|
super();
|
|
|
|
this.ruleFor('username')
|
|
.notEmpty()
|
|
.withMessage('username is a required field');
|
|
this.ruleFor('password')
|
|
.notEmpty()
|
|
.withMessage('password is a required field');
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
interface Props {
|
|
onSubmit: SubmitHandler<FormData>;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
function TestComponent({ onSubmit }: Props) {
|
|
const {
|
|
register,
|
|
formState: { errors },
|
|
handleSubmit,
|
|
} = useForm({
|
|
resolver: fluentValidationResolver(new FormDataValidator()), // Useful to check TypeScript regressions
|
|
});
|
|
|
|
return (
|
|
<form onSubmit={handleSubmit(onSubmit)}>
|
|
<input {...register('username')} />
|
|
{errors.username && <span role="alert">{errors.username.message}</span>}
|
|
|
|
<input {...register('password')} />
|
|
{errors.password && <span role="alert">{errors.password.message}</span>}
|
|
|
|
<button type="submit">submit</button>
|
|
</form>
|
|
);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
test("form's validation with Yup and TypeScript's integration", async () => {
|
|
const handleSubmit = vi.fn();
|
|
render(<TestComponent onSubmit={handleSubmit} />);
|
|
|
|
expect(screen.queryAllByRole('alert')).toHaveLength(0);
|
|
|
|
await user.click(screen.getByText(/submit/i));
|
|
|
|
expect(screen.getByText(/username is a required field/i)).toBeInTheDocument();
|
|
expect(screen.getByText(/password is a required field/i)).toBeInTheDocument();
|
|
expect(handleSubmit).not.toHaveBeenCalled();
|
|
});
